In the book Tolstoy speaks of the principle of nonresistance when confronted by violence, as taught by Jesus (see Christian pacifism). Tolstoy sought to separate Orthodox Russian Christianity, which was merged with the state, from what he believed was the true message of Jesus Christ, as contained in the Gospels, specifically the Sermon on the Mount.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eTolstoy takes the viewpoint that all governments who wage war are an affront to Christian principles.
